WebJun 8, 2016 · Your newer D5500 is probably designed to be usable with lenses having a maximum aperture of f/5.6 or wider. Switching to Live View might allow the image sensor's CDAF to focus, but there's no guarantee the lens' narrow maximum aperture of f/6.3 won't give the CDAF of the image sensor problems as well. Share Improve this answer Follow WebMajor Improvements of the D5500: Touchscreen - I find a touchscreen super useful on all cameras - I can touch whenever I want to focus. It's much faster than using the d-pad to move the rectangle around on the screen. (Note that live view autofocus on all Nikon DSLRs is a bit slow, but good enough for stationery subjects I guess.)

WebJan 9, 2015 · The Nikon D5500 uses the Multi-CAM 4800DX module, which gets you 39 AF points, nine cross-type. It’s the same AF brain seen in … WebJan 7, 2015 · The D5500's finder view is clear, while the 39-area autofocus system clearly presents its focus points, with the active focus point, or the point that has acquired …
WebJan 6, 2015 · The Nikon D5500 has a 24.2 megapixel DX-format image sensor and an ISO range of 100 - 25,600. The D5500, which is much lighter and slimmer than its predecessor, features built-in Wi-Fi, Nikon’s ...
WebJan 7, 2015 · It makes the D5500 a lot easier and more comfortable to hold. The D5500 has a slightly redesigned control layout, too, with the control dial now sitting on top of the body.
